Course Content

• Smart Maintenance Strategies and Technologies
• Predictive Maintenance using IoT Sensors and Data Analytics
• Condition Monitoring and Diagnostic Techniques
• Implementing Reliability-Centered Maintenance (RCM)
• Data Acquisition and Management for Smart Maintenance
• Cybersecurity in Smart Maintenance Systems
• Advanced Analytics and Machine Learning for Predictive Maintenance
• Smart Maintenance Case Studies and Best Practices

Career path

Smart Maintenance Careers: UK Job Market Outlook

Career Role Description
Smart Maintenance Technician Install, maintain, and troubleshoot smart systems in industrial settings. High demand for predictive maintenance skills.
Predictive Maintenance Engineer Analyze data to predict equipment failures and optimize maintenance schedules, leveraging IoT and AI. Excellent career progression opportunities.
Data Analyst (Smart Maintenance) Collect, analyze, and interpret data from smart sensors to improve maintenance strategies and reduce downtime. Strong analytical and problem-solving skills required.
Smart Maintenance Consultant Advise clients on implementing smart maintenance solutions and strategies. Requires extensive experience and knowledge of industry best practices.
